menu_book Verse in Context

Understanding the surrounding verses prevents misinterpretation:

4

Will a lion roar in the forest, when he hath no prey? will a young lion cry out of his den, if he have taken nothing?

5

Can a bird fall in a snare upon the earth, where no gin is for him? shall one take up a snare from the earth, and have taken nothing at all?

6

Shall a trumpet be blown in the city, and the people not be afraid? shall there be evil in a city, and the LORD hath not done

7

Surely the Lord GOD will do nothing, but he revealeth his secret unto his servants the prophets.

8

The lion hath roared, who will not fear? the Lord GOD hath spoken, who can but prophesy?
